Nothing found about Nawaz in 6 months: Maryam
By News desk
FAISALABAD: PML-N leader Maryam Nawaz said despite ousting of Nawaz Sharif from the prime minister’s office and as the party president, his popularity among the masses was on the rise.
Maryam said she reached Faisalabad late, as she along with her father had attended the accountability court proceedings earlier in the day, where Wajid Zia - the JIT head - was also scheduled to appear who had awarded contract to one of his close relative for 50,000 pounds.
She mocked the JIT ‘jewels’ (members) and said if even they failed to find anything then how come the NAB officials would have any success against Nawaz. Addressing a mammoth a PML-N social media convention in Iqbal Park [Dhobi Ghat] Thursday afternoon, she said Nawaz Sharif ruled the hearts of the people and could not be extracted from there. Maryam said no conspiracy could defeat the one who commanded public support and the politicians trying to ditch Nawaz would ruin their political career, as the voters would reject them in the upcoming general elections.
She said the conspiracies against Nawaz would fail, adding that the ousted prime minister had served the people selflessly and not a single charge of corruption was established against him.
Maryam said the people’s courts in Mansehra, Lodhran and Faisalabad had exonerated Nawaz and pledged to continue supporting him and inflict a crushing defeat to the contestants of other parties in general elections.
On this, thousands of charged party supporters attending the convention raised the slogans of “Nawaz Sharif Zindabad” [Long Live Nawaz Sharif].
Maryam said despite the passage of six months, neither anything could be proved nor even a corruption of six rupees established against the former premier.
About the expiry of trial deadline, she questioned what could be established against Nawaz in the next two months, if nothing had been achieved during the last 18 months and despite five trials.
She said after winning all the by-elections, including in Lodhran and Sargodha, without the election symbol of lion, the anti-Nawaz elements had been bewildered and were hatching conspiracies against Nawaz and his party.
“Sentence is given awarded one after another, even after they dismissed him from the prime minister’s office,” said Maryam.
On the occasion, the local party leaders presented a gold necklace to Maryam.
